Cruisemissile Troopers were elite TIE pilots of the Galactic Empire who flew cruisemissile assault craft.
History[]
The spearhead of the Imperial Navy, cruisemissile troopers typically comprised the first wave of full-scale Imperial assaults on Rebel Alliance military outposts, launching in flight squadrons of twelve from the bombing bays of Imperial Star Destroyers. They were armed with dual laser cannons and twin proton torpedo launchers attached to the two engines of the cruisemissile craft, although they lacked shielding.[1] Unlike TIE pilots, who were autonomous from their craft, cruisemissile troopers were affixed to their cruisemissile assault craft from the waist down.[1]
Behind the scenes[]
The only appearance in Star Wars mythos so far is as an action figure of The Power of the Force 2 Kenner toy line. In Star Wars Insider 113, Keeper of the Holocron Leland Chee stated that the Cruisemissile Troopers are to be considered part of canon.[2]
